Output 95d3fdc68b19ca641371f18c1963403b372cb0c5012637d83a912755d608943a:11

value
535068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2c53e7dbeb22f5f30ae82ef4e37906eb8f66275 OP_EQUAL
address
3Ppfjj9UunqqrpHyoANFHEreXysP325rb7
transaction
95d3fdc68b19ca641371f18c1963403b372cb0c5012637d83a912755d608943a
spent
true